Lemongrass vs. Pound cake — In-Depth Nutrition Comparison

Compare

Important differences between lemongrass and pound cake

  • Lemongrass has more manganese, iron, copper, potassium, zinc, and magnesium; however, pound cake is richer in vitamin B12.
  • Lemongrass's daily need coverage for manganese is 222% more.
  • Lemongrass contains 8 times more magnesium than pound cake. Lemongrass contains 60mg of magnesium, while pound cake contains 8mg.
  • Lemongrass contains less saturated fat.

The food varieties used in the comparison are Lemon grass (citronella), raw and Cake, pound, commercially prepared, butter (includes fresh and frozen).
